The Influence of Cultural Identity in Modern Architecture

While contemporary architecture in the UAE often embraces international influences, many designers are also reconnecting with regional heritage. Traditional Arabic architectural features are being reimagined within modern residential projects to create homes that feel culturally grounded yet globally sophisticated.

Courtyards, geometric patterns, shaded terraces, and textured materials inspired by desert landscapes are finding their place within luxury villas and premium residential communities. These details provide warmth and authenticity while maintaining a highly contemporary appearance.

Architects understand that luxury homeowners increasingly value emotional and cultural connection alongside visual excellence. The combination of heritage-inspired design with advanced engineering creates residences that are both timeless and innovative.

Wellness-Centered Living Spaces

Another major trend reshaping luxury architecture is the growing focus on wellness. Homeowners are seeking environments that support mental clarity, physical health, and emotional balance. As a result, architects are designing homes that prioritize natural airflow, peaceful layouts, and harmonious interiors.

Private wellness zones, meditation spaces, spa-inspired bathrooms, and indoor fitness areas are becoming common features within luxury properties. Outdoor living spaces are also receiving increased attention, with landscaped gardens, infinity pools, and shaded lounges extending the living experience beyond interior walls.

The concept of wellness architecture reflects changing lifestyle priorities among modern residents. Homes are now viewed as sanctuaries designed to improve everyday quality of life rather than simply display luxury.
